The three sections of the statement of cash flows are operating, investing, and financing activities.
Process Focus
A management strategy that emphasizes the importance of processes, or series of actions, in achieving efficiency, quality, and customer satisfaction in production or service delivery.
Low Volume
Refers to the production or sale of goods in relatively small quantities.
High Variety
Pertains to offering a wide assortment of products or services within a category, often aimed at catering to diverse customer preferences and enhancing market reach.
